# Nightly search reindex — notes for the weekly eng sync.
# The Querrel indexer runs at 02:30 UTC, drains the staging
# queue, then swaps the alias. If the swap fails, the old
# index stays live; no manual rollback needed. Runtime is
# ~40 min; alert if it exceeds 90. Do not run two reindexes
# concurrently — the lock is advisory only.
# The indexer authenticates to the cluster via the secret
# set on the next line:

sealed setting: LEDGER_TOKEN20=6148d35bbb480b0ab79e

Squintjar flags candidate packages by edit distance against the Hollowmark registry index. Defaults are conservative; loosening them floods the review queue.

Distance thresholds scale with name length — short names get stricter cutoffs. The bloom filter size trades memory for false-positive rate; don't shrink it below the shipped value or rescans thrash. Batch size only matters on the nightly full-index sweep.

If you change anything, rerun the corpus benchmark under `bench/` and update the baseline. Current constants are as follows.

tuning constants:
RATE_LIMITS = {
    "zorael": 10,
    "oliix": 1,
    "holix": 2,
    "quenix": 10,
}

Step 4: Move cron jobs to Weavejob. Applies to all teams at Quillard Systems. Delete the crontab entry first — Weavejob will double-fire otherwise. Wrap each script in a task manifest; one task per schedule, no exceptions. Schedules use Weavejob's interval syntax, not cron syntax; the converter in the tooling repo handles most cases. Test in the sandbox tenant before promoting. Failed tasks retry three times, then page the owning team. Each worker must be started with the following configuration block.

settings of yajep-yahip:
[holax]
team = holmir
access_code = ac_2d03f2
host = holax.qirvandata.example
port = 5000
owner = aldeth.belvan
peer = julwyn.torvadata.corp